Nigerian Resident Doctors Suspend Strike After Government Intervention

The National Association of Resident Doctors (NARD) in Nigeria has decided to suspend their planned indefinite strike after a virtual emergency meeting of the National Executive Council (NEC) led by Vice President Kashim Shettima on behalf of President Bola Tinubu. The suspension aims to allow time for a thorough assessment of progress made on the association's demands.
NARD highlighted issues such as outstanding salary arrears and crises in federal teaching hospitals like FTH Lokoja. A reconciliation committee has been formed to address these challenges and ensure harmony within the healthcare sector.
